Molecular characterization and Phylogenetic analysis of Lecanicillium spp.

Author(s):
BD Ramteke, KD Thakur, SB Bramhankar, SP Gawande, SS Isokar and Diksha Ramteke
Abstract:
The entomopathogenic fungus Lecaniicillium spp. is a naturally available biological control and it is considered to be one of the best mycoinsecticide agents against the destructive sucking pests of cotton like whitefly and mealy bugs. In this study molecular detection by polymerase chain reaction with specific primers ITS1 and ITS4 was performed on 3 isolates of Lecaniicillium spp. The pattern showed by PCR analysis was identical for all the isolates tested confirming their identity as Lecaniicillium spp. The ITS1/ITS4 rDNA sequences were compared with those available in the NCBI GenBank database for Lecaniicillium spp. (accession number: MW131533).The amplification of the ITS region resulted in a single product size of 600 bp for the isolate VL-2 (Lecaniicillium sp.). The Clustal W alignments and phylogenetic analysis confirmed the taxonomic identity of the potential entomopathogenic isolate, evaluated in the present study as Lecaniicillium sp. with accession numbers MN889410.1, KT446000.1, MF-770736.1 and MW131533.1 (VL-2) isolates grouped in the same cluster with more than 93% sequence similarity of NCBI GenBank database. The other isolates were also matched > 93% sequence similarity, however clustered into three major clustered. Thus, indicating the variation among the different isolates as per geographical variations, hosts and genetic relatedness among Lecaniicillium sp. isolates.
